Transaction 3a678485331c9291a1b62ece96d54af4c06066d0b3ccd94c3c70752fc5321883
1 Input
1 Output
-
3a678485331c9291a1b62ece96d54af4c06066d0b3ccd94c3c70752fc5321883:0
- value
- 310656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 846d99cdb684e474951cb33aebcd45bde76f31d3 OP_EQUAL
- address
- 3DmER4ZEMMzRtzZf2NLNJzPouKBo5TwRas